In lib/vsprintf.c, the comments before the function's implementation say:
/** * simple_strtoul - convert a string to an unsigned long * @cp: The start of the string * @endp: A pointer to the end of the parsed string will be placed here * @base: The number base to use * * This function has caveats. Please use kstrtoul instead. */
Many variants upon kstrtoul, such as kstrtoull, defined in lib/kstrtox.c, describe the simple_strtoull function as obsolete:
/** * kstrtoull - convert a string to an unsigned long long * [...] * * Returns 0 on success, -ERANGE on overflow and -EINVAL on parsing error. * Used as a replacement for the obsolete simple_strtoull. Return code must * be checked. */
I seem to have been slightly inaccurate about my claim that "kstrtoul" describes simple_strtoul as "obsolete" though, because in the specific case of kstrtoul, include/linux/kernel.h only says:
/** * kstrtoul - convert a string to an unsigned long * [...] * * Returns 0 on success, -ERANGE on overflow and -EINVAL on parsing error. * Used as a replacement for the simple_strtoull. Return code must be checked. */
(Also, there may be a documentation error here: all kstrto* functions in kstrtox.c and kernel.h describe themselves as replacements of simple_strtoull. E.g. kstrtol and kstrtoul also describe themselves as replacements of simple_strtoull rather than as a replacements of simple_strtol and simple_strtoul respectively.)
By the way, I found the documentation of the caveat somewhere in include/linux/kernel.h:
/* * Use kstrto<foo> instead. * * NOTE: simple_strto<foo> does not check for the range overflow and, * depending on the input, may give interesting results. * * Use these functions if and only if you cannot use kstrto<foo>, because * the conversion ends on the first non-digit character, which may be far * beyond the supported range. It might be useful to parse the strings like * 10x50 or 12:21 without altering original string or temporary buffer in use. * Keep in mind above caveat. */
